The American College of Rheumatology (ACR) has identified specific criteria for fibromyalgia. How many trigger points are there? How many trigger points must be present to be classified as fibromyalgia?

Answer to Question 1

The ACR classifies a patient as having fibromyalgia if at least 11 of 18 specific areas of the body are painful under pressure. Another criterion is that the patient must have had wide-spread pain lasting at least three months.
